DNA testing for ancestry can do more than reveal ethnic percentages, it can help heritage preservation enthusiasts reconnect separated family branches, identify the people in unlabeled photo collections, and preserve stories before they disappear. For family historians, grandparents, and cultural heritage groups facing fading photos, lost oral histories, and fragmented records, DNA results can become a practical tool for building a more complete and lasting family legacy.
Create a DNA match outreach plan for older relatives first
Start by testing the oldest living relatives and organizing a careful outreach plan to their closest DNA matches. This often helps recover stories, names, and documents from branches that drifted apart decades ago, especially when memories and paper records are fading.
Build a reunion tree from top shared-match clusters
Group shared DNA matches into clusters and assign each cluster to a likely grandparent or great-grandparent line. This method helps family historians reconnect disconnected branches and gives cultural heritage projects a clearer structure for collecting stories and photos by line.
Use DNA to identify unknown cousins in inherited photo albums
When albums contain unlabeled faces, compare surnames, locations, and match trees from close DNA relatives to narrow down likely identities. This is especially useful for families with boxes of aging photographs that risk losing all context once older generations are gone.

Document surname changes across branches discovered through DNA
When DNA reveals branches with changed spellings, translated surnames, or anglicized names, create a surname variation log tied to each branch. This preserves cultural context and makes it easier for future generations to understand why certain relatives seemed to disappear from records.
Create a branch-by-branch contact archive for future researchers
As you connect with DNA matches, store contact notes, relationship estimates, and shared family details in a structured archive. This prevents valuable information from being lost in email threads and helps future family historians continue the work without starting over.
Pair each DNA-confirmed line with an oral history interview guide
Once a line is supported by DNA evidence, build a simple interview guide focused on migration, language, food traditions, occupations, and family sayings. This turns genetic clues into story-preservation opportunities before older relatives are no longer available to ask.
Record migration stories for each ethnicity estimate with caution notes
Use ethnicity estimates as prompts for questions, not as final proof, and pair them with documented migration stories from relatives and records. This helps preserve cultural heritage responsibly while avoiding overinterpretation of broad regional DNA categories.
Build ancestor profiles that separate genetic evidence from family lore
Create digital profiles with sections for DNA evidence, records, and oral tradition so future generations can see what is confirmed and what remains part of family storytelling. This is especially valuable when inherited stories have become mixed or partially forgotten over time.

Collect conflicting family stories and annotate them with evidence status
Many families inherit multiple versions of the same origin story, and DNA can help evaluate which lines are more likely. Preserve all versions with annotations rather than deleting them, so future generations understand both the emotional history and the documented evidence.
Tag digitized photos by DNA-confirmed branch before scanning overload sets in
Before scanning thousands of images, sort them into likely branch groups based on confirmed DNA connections and known surnames. This makes massive digitization projects more manageable and reduces the common problem of beautiful scans with no family context attached.
Create a facial comparison folder for mystery photos and close match trees
For unidentified portraits, build comparison folders using known descendants from close DNA matches and confirmed family lines. While not proof on its own, this method can support stronger identifications when combined with dates, studio marks, and shared surnames.

Create a provenance log for every recovered family item
Document who shared an item, how it connects to the family, and which DNA or record evidence supports that placement. This is especially important for cultural heritage organizations and serious family historians who want preservation work to remain credible over time.
Match military, immigration, or church documents to DNA-confirmed lines
If you inherit isolated records with unclear ownership, compare names and places against confirmed DNA branches to place them more accurately. This helps avoid the common mistake of attaching important records to the wrong ancestor simply because of a shared surname.
Preserve photo captions with uncertainty levels instead of guessing silently
When labeling images based on DNA-supported research, use notes like confirmed, probable, or possible rather than treating every identification as final. This protects the integrity of your archive and prevents future confusion when descendants revisit the collection.

Write a family DNA ethics statement before sharing discoveries widely
Create simple guidelines covering consent, living people's privacy, and how sensitive findings will be handled in family projects. This is essential when using DNA for heritage preservation, because discoveries about parentage or unknown relatives can affect real relationships.
Store test results, match notes, and permissions in one preservation folder
Keep DNA reports, correspondence, consent notes, and research conclusions together in a secure digital archive. This prevents future confusion about what was shared willingly and ensures that preservation efforts remain respectful as family leadership changes over time.
Create a source citation system for every DNA-based conclusion
For each conclusion, note the testing platform, match strength, shared match evidence, and supporting records used. Heritage projects become far more durable when future generations can trace how a photo identification or branch connection was established.
Make a next-generation guide for continuing the DNA heritage project
Write a short handbook explaining where files are stored, how branch groups are organized, and what research questions remain unresolved. This helps prevent years of preservation work from being lost when one family researcher can no longer maintain the project.
Back up DNA-related family archives in multiple formats and locations
Use cloud storage, external drives, and exportable file formats for reports, spreadsheets, oral histories, and scanned images. This is critical for families worried about digital loss, especially when fragile originals have already faded or been discarded.
Add context notes to ethnicity reports so descendants do not misread them
Save ethnicity snapshots alongside explanations about updates, estimate ranges, and the limits of interpretation. This protects future relatives from assuming that a changing percentage means their heritage story was false rather than refined by new data.
Review privacy settings regularly for every tested family member
Testing platforms update features and policies, so schedule periodic reviews of visibility, matching, and data-sharing settings. This is especially important when preserving heritage across many relatives, including elders who may not actively manage their own accounts.
Separate confirmed lineage files from speculative research working notes
Maintain one archive for verified conclusions and another for hypotheses still under review. This clear separation helps protect the integrity of your preservation project and avoids passing along assumptions as established family history.
Pro Tips
- *Test the oldest available relatives first, because they carry DNA from earlier generations that can clarify branch connections and identify people in unlabeled photos more effectively than younger testers.
- *For every promising DNA match, capture screenshots, export notes, and record contact details immediately, because platform interfaces and match lists can change over time.
- *When using DNA to identify heritage items or family stories, require at least one additional source such as a census record, obituary, inscription, or oral history before treating the conclusion as confirmed.
- *Create a simple file naming standard such as surname-branch-person-year-itemtype so digitized photos, interviews, and DNA notes stay usable as your archive grows.
- *Before sharing discoveries in a family newsletter, reunion packet, or heritage project, ask living relatives for permission and remove sensitive details that could expose unexpected parentage or private health-related information.
